Colombian Americans

Okay kiddo, so you know how some people are from different countries, right? Well, Colombian Americans are people who were born in Colombia but now live in the United States.

They might speak Spanish at home and also know how to speak English. Colombian Americans might celebrate some of the same holidays as you do, like Christmas and Halloween. But they also have their own Colombian celebrations, like Independence Day on July 20th.

Colombian Americans might also enjoy special foods from their country, like arepas and empanadas. And they might listen to different kinds of music, like salsa and cumbia.

Even if they don't live in Colombia anymore, Colombian Americans are still proud of their heritage and where they came from. It's just like how you might be proud of where your family came from.
